Ticket TB-1192: Staging env misconfigured for DeployDrake chat bot. The bot posts deploy status into the ops channel but staging was pointed at the production webhook route, so test deploys leaked into the real channel for about two hours. No sensitive payloads were included, only build numbers. Fix is to correct the env file on the staging host and restart the bot. The corrected file should declare the staging webhook secret on the following line.

vault entry, haduf-fawig: LEDGER_TOKEN13=08fd27e1a1b5c

## Further Reading

If you're cutting a release for Marblewren, please skim our dependency pinning policy first — the short version is: pin everything, bump deliberately, and never let a transitive dep float over a release weekend. The policy doc covers how we handle security patches versus routine bumps, plus the waiver process when a vendor forces your hand. The canonical, always-up-to-date version of the policy is kept on the internal page below.

operations page: https://confluence.lumicsys.internal/projects/display/projects/display

Nack on this. The Perchgate health probe hits /alive, which only checks the process, not the Quillbase connection pool. Behind the balancer that means we keep routing to nodes with exhausted pools. Switch to /ready and gate on pool saturation. Also, your interval/timeout combo means a flapping node gets yanked and readmitted every few seconds — that's churn the release notes will have to explain. Tighten the unhealthy threshold before cut. Proposed probe constants below.

constants for fawef-bajog:
THRESHOLDS = {
    "druir": 882,
    "raleth": 568,
    "tamvan": 424,
}

Subject: Driftpane cut-over summary for eng sync

Team — the Driftpane diff viewer cut-over finished Tuesday night. Large files (over 50MB) now stream through the chunked renderer instead of loading whole buffers, which eliminated the browser stalls reported by the Copperline group. We validated against the twenty largest files in the corpus; render times dropped from minutes to seconds. One regression in syntax highlighting was patched Wednesday. The renderer configuration now running in production follows.

settings of tawip-yahig:
[quenath]
host = quenath.urlaqcloud.corp
user = quenath_svc
database = quenath_prod